Zucchini Fries



Adapted from recipe submitted to AllRecipes.com
Chef’s Notes: Be sure to cut your zucchini pretty then, so that your kids can cover up the zucchini-ness with ketchup. I thought these were ok, but I’m an adult, and even I needed a little ketchup. But, still can’t beat finding a new way to get in those veggies!

Plan of Attack:
1. Prep zucchini
2. Coat
3. Bake

Ingredients for 4:
2 medium zucchinis cut into wedges
2/3 C panko breadcrumbs
½ tsp Italian seasoning
Salt and pepper to taste
1 Tbsp grated parmesan cheese
2 egg whites

Instructions:
  1. Preheat oven to 475 degrees
  2. In a shallow bowl stir together breadcrumbs, salt, pepper and parmesan cheese
  3. In another small bowl lightly beat 2 egg whites
  4. Dip zucchini into the egg whites, and then dredge in breadcrumb mixture. Repeat until all are coated
  5. Place on a pizza stone or sprayed cookie sheet
  6. Bake for 5 minutes, turn fries, and then cook an additional 10 minutes
